Rush Guidelines Alpha Chi Omicron, along with SUNY Canton, has standards of behavior for rush that are in effect for the entire year. Violation of Rush conduct standards can result in a penalty issued from the AXO governing body, or from SUNY Canton's governing body against an individual member or an entire sorority. Any questions or complaints should be addressed to the President of Alpha Chi Omicron within three weeks of the incident so that the situation can be dealt with immediately. Pledging/Orientation A bid is an invitation to join a sorority. After the Rushing process, the members of Alpha Chi Omicron will extend to you, a written invitation to join the Sorority. You may either accept an invitation or decline it. You may accept only one invitation to pledge a Sorority. Alpha Chi Omicron is pleased that you are considering participating in Rush this year. Whether or not you choose to accept a bid at the end of the Rush process, AXO feels that it is important for you to become familiar with the various policies regarding the orientation process. Because AXO wants you to fully understand the orientation process, you will be required to read and sign a form similar to this before you can participate in the orientation process. (This form will be available for you to sign from your Pledge Mistress.) The Pledge Mistress is the member of a sorority who will lead you through the orientation process.
